My Buying Guides on 32 Oz Of Gatorade

Why I Consider 32 Oz of Gatorade a Practical Size

When I look for a sports drink, I like the 32 oz size because it gives me a good balance between convenience and value. It is large enough to keep me hydrated during workouts, long work shifts, or hot days, but not so big that it feels bulky to carry around. For me, this size works well when I want one bottle to last through a training session or a busy afternoon.

What I Look for Before Buying

Before I buy 32 oz of Gatorade, I usually check a few things. I pay attention to the flavor, the sugar content, and whether I want regular Gatorade or a lower-sugar option. I also think about how I plan to use it. If I need quick hydration after exercise, I choose a flavor I enjoy and a formula that fits my energy needs.

Flavor Choices Matter to Me

I always consider flavor first because I am more likely to drink enough if I actually like the taste. Gatorade usually comes in popular flavors like Fruit Punch, Lemon-Lime, Cool Blue, and Glacier Freeze. My advice is to choose a flavor you know you will finish, especially if you are buying in larger quantities.

Nutrition and Ingredients I Check

I read the label to understand the amount of sugar, sodium, and calories in each bottle. I know that Gatorade is designed to replace electrolytes lost through sweat, so I look for sodium content when I plan to use it after intense exercise. If I am watching my sugar intake, I may choose a lighter or zero-sugar version instead.

When I Use 32 Oz of Gatorade

I find 32 oz of Gatorade useful in several situations. I use it after workouts, during sports games, on road trips, and sometimes on especially hot days. It is also helpful when I need a drink that keeps me going for longer than a standard single-serving bottle.

Packaging and Portability

For me, the bottle design matters too. I prefer a bottle that is easy to grip, easy to reseal, and simple to carry in a gym bag or cooler. A 32 oz bottle should feel sturdy enough for travel but still easy to pour and drink from.

Price and Value

I usually compare prices per ounce when deciding whether 32 oz of Gatorade is worth it. Sometimes a larger bottle gives better value than buying smaller ones individually. If I plan to drink it regularly, I look for multi-packs or store deals to save money.
